爱婴室1900万收购关联方股权,或拖累业绩表现
Guan Cha Zhe Wang· 2025-09-26 10:37
Core Viewpoint - The acquisition of a 30% stake in Hubei Yongyi by Aiyingshi aims to enhance the company's self-owned brand business and optimize product offerings, despite the financial challenges posed by Hubei Yongyi's current losses [1][2][3]. Group 1: Acquisition Details - Aiyingshi plans to purchase 30% of Hubei Yongyi for 19 million yuan, using its own funds, which will allow Aiyingshi to hold a total of 30% of Hubei Yongyi after the transaction [1]. - Hubei Yongyi, established in February 2015, specializes in hygiene products, including baby and adult diapers, and has several proprietary brands [1][3]. - The transaction is classified as a related party transaction since the seller, Shi Qiong, is the actual controller and chairman of Aiyingshi [3]. Group 2: Financial Performance - Hubei Yongyi reported a net loss of 1.0272 million yuan in 2024, which worsened to a loss of 3.5605 million yuan in the first half of 2025, indicating a significant decline in profitability [2][3]. - Aiyingshi's revenue for the first half of 2025 was 1.835 billion yuan, reflecting an 8.31% year-on-year increase, while net profit attributable to shareholders rose by 10.17% to 47 million yuan [2]. Group 3: Strategic Implications - The acquisition is expected to facilitate supply chain vertical integration, reduce procurement costs, and enhance market competitiveness for Aiyingshi [2][5]. - The deal is seen as a strategic move to secure upstream supply and increase the proportion of self-owned brands, which is crucial for improving gross margins and integrating the supply chain [5]. - The transaction price of 19 million yuan is considered reasonable given Hubei Yongyi's current financial state, with the valuation of the 30% stake being 65.3685 million yuan [4][5].

一巾难求! 黄子韬卫生巾断货,首批使用者感受如何?
Xin Lang Ke Ji· 2025-05-21 00:14
Core Viewpoint - The launch of the sanitary napkin brand "Duo Wei" by Huang Zitao, driven by a desire for transparency and quality in the sanitary products industry, has achieved significant sales success and aims to reshape consumer trust in the market [2][6][10]. Investment and Financials - Huang Zitao has invested a total of 275 million yuan (approximately 39.5 million USD) into the brand, focusing on factory acquisition, production line upgrades, and product innovation [3]. - On its first sales day, "Duo Wei" achieved a sales figure of 400 million yuan (approximately 58.5 million USD), with all inventory sold out [6]. Product and Quality Control - "Duo Wei" offers a high cost-performance product line, with a basic package of 62 pieces priced at 49.8 yuan (approximately 7.2 USD) and a larger package for remote areas priced at 99.8 yuan (approximately 14.5 USD) [3]. - The factory operates three production lines with a production capacity of 1,200 pieces per minute and an automation rate of 90%, aiming for full automation by mid-June [3]. - The products have passed 17 national quality tests, achieving a total bacterial count of 0, and utilize AI for defect detection, maintaining a waste rate of 2% [3]. Team and Management - The founding team of "Duo Wei" includes Huang Zitao, CEO Xie Ruidong, and Wu Yue, who collectively bring expertise in celebrity influence, channel management, and product quality control [7]. - The team has emphasized the importance of quality monitoring and process management to minimize human error, given the high stakes involved in Huang Zitao's celebrity-driven venture [10]. Market Dynamics and Challenges - The entry of a male celebrity into the sanitary napkin industry has sparked discussions about empathy and understanding of female consumer needs [9]. - Huang Zitao has involved family members, particularly his wife, in product testing to ensure the brand meets consumer expectations [9]. - The sanitary napkin market is highly competitive, and Huang Zitao's involvement may drive innovation and transparency within the industry [11]. Future Prospects - The brand plans to expand its distribution channels, including negotiations with national chain supermarkets, to enhance product accessibility [7]. - The upcoming "Good Life Expo" in June aims to connect quality product providers with domestic distribution channels, potentially benefiting brands like "Duo Wei" [12].
研判2025!中国女性卫生用品行业产业链、市场规模、竞争格局及发展趋势分析:女性卫生用品消费要求不断提升,产业市场竞争日趋激烈[图]
Chan Ye Xin Xi Wang· 2025-04-09 01:20
Core Insights - The women's hygiene products market in China is experiencing significant growth, with the industry size projected to increase from 56.3 billion yuan in 2018 to 66.9 billion yuan in 2024, reflecting a rising demand for high-quality products [1][10]. Industry Overview - Women's hygiene products, also known as absorbent hygiene products, are essential personal care items designed for menstrual and postpartum hygiene [1][6]. - The market for women's hygiene products accounts for over 60% of the total absorbent hygiene products market in China and more than 50% globally [4]. Global Market - The global women's hygiene products market is expanding, with a projected size of $45.42 billion in 2024 and an expected growth to $89.29 billion by 2033 [8]. - The Asia-Pacific region holds the largest market share at 35%, while North America is anticipated to experience the fastest growth during the forecast period [8]. Domestic Market - The domestic market is witnessing a shift towards mid-to-high-end products, driven by increased consumer awareness and demand for quality [10][19]. - Online sales channels for women's hygiene products have grown significantly, with their share rising from 27.48% in 2018 to 49.86% in 2024 [12]. Competitive Landscape - The market features a mix of foreign and domestic brands, with foreign brands like Procter & Gamble and Unicharm holding significant market shares due to their established quality and technology [14]. - Domestic brands such as Hengan International and Baiya Co. are gaining traction by focusing on brand marketing and product innovation [14][15]. Development Trends - The market is expected to continue expanding, driven by a large female population and increasing quality demands [19]. - There is a noticeable trend towards product diversification and personalized services to cater to varying consumer preferences [20]. - Environmental sustainability is becoming a key focus, with companies adopting biodegradable materials and reducing carbon footprints [22]. - The integration of online and offline sales channels is accelerating, with e-commerce playing a growing role in the market [23].
